Postby flyboy » Wed May 18, 2005 12:32 pm

Actually, the recommendation is what you said Rob, except if the customer is not in a "GM repair facility" within 12 months, the schedule 2 would be used each time. (Think tire rotate.)

The sole reason we are doing it, (I am concerned just like the rest about the lack of visits to a dlrshp), is I seriously doubt GM is going to back off of the OLM system. If it is like their IDL training, whether we like it or not, it is here to stay. I am not one to wait and see, I figured I would make the adjustment before the customers started asking why we dont follow the owners manual.

The schedule 1 basically is a 6k service, that is quite easy to sell. The scedule 2 is significantly more flag time, and we are trying to educate the customers about the overall cost for maintenace being less, or about the same etc.

The jury is still out as to how successful we will be on this.
